For pipelines without a ball valve, non-pressurized installation is required (this allows the selection of flowmeters without a ball valve).A hole with a diameter of 50 mm should be made in the pipeline, and preparations should be made to weld a connecting pipe to the opening.For applications requiring uninterrupted flow during loading and unloading or where media overflow is not permissible, a ball valve must be incorporated. This necessitates selecting an insertion-type electromagnetic flowmeter with a ball valve structure.A hole with a diameter of 50 mm should be made in the pipeline, and preparations should be made to weld a connecting pipe to the opening.Measuring rangeRecommend using range0.5m/s to 10m/s continuously adjustable Max using range0.2m/s ~ 15m/s continuously adjustable OutputThe switching quantity can be set toPulse output (up to 1000HZ)High/low flow alarmEmpty pipe alarmFlow direction indicationFault alarmCurrent outputOutput 4-20mAConfiguration modeField configuration with three manual keysField configuration through remote controllerField configuration by hand operatorMemoryEEPROM memory that does not disappear and does not require battery storage The straight pipe sections required are 5D upstream and 3D downstream to ensure the proper operation of the electromagnetic flowmeter and to meet accuracy standards.The measurement principle of the electromagnetic flowmeter operates independently of the flow's characteristics.Even if turbulence and vortices are generated in the non-measurement area of the pipeline (such as at elbows, tangential throttling, or a partially open shut-off valve upstream), the measurement will remain unaffected.However, steady-state vortices in the measurement area will affect measurement stability and accuracy.In such instances, steps should be taken to stabilize the flow distribution:Increase the length of the upstream and downstream straight pipe sections.Utilize a flow stabilizer.Reduce the cross-section at the measurement point.External Environment RequirementsAvoid installing the flowmeter in areas with significant temperature fluctuations or where it may be exposed to high-temperature radiation. If installation in such areas is unavoidable, proper insulation and ventilation must be provided.The ideal location for installing the flowmeter is indoors. If outdoor installation is necessary, it must be shielded from rain, flooding, and direct sunlight, with moisture-proof and sun-proof precautions.Avoid installing the flowmeter in environments containing corrosive gases. If this cannot be avoided, adequate ventilation measures must be implemented.Ensure sufficient space around the flowmeter to facilitate installation, maintenance, and upkeep.Avoid installing the flowmeter near magnetic fields and sources of strong vibrations. If the pipeline experiences significant vibration, supports should be added on both sides of the flowmeter to stabilize it.1.2. Pipeline-type Electromagnetic Flowmeter2.1. Straight Section Requirements To reduce the effects of vortices and flow field distortion, specific lengths for the upstream and downstream straight pipe sections are required; otherwise, measurement accuracy will suffer (alternatively, a straightener can be installed, and installation close to control or partially open valves should be avoided).2.2. Process Pipe Requirements The upstream and downstream process pipes at the installation point have specific requirements to maintain measurement accuracy: a. The inner diameter of the upstream and downstream pipes must match the sensor's diameter and meet the condition: 0.98DN ≤ D ≤ 1.05DN (where DN is the inner diameter of the sensor, and D is the inner diameter of the process pipe). b. The process pipe and the sensor must be concentric, with an axial deviation not exceeding 0.05DN.2.3. Requirements for Bypass Pipes For optimal maintenance of our High Reliability Flowmeter with Wireless Transmission and Quick Response Time, installing a bypass pipe is strongly recommended. This is particularly crucial when dealing with heavily contaminated fluids or when the flowmeter needs cleaning without interrupting the fluid flow. a. Facilitates maintenance of the flowmeter. b. Mandatory for heavily contaminated fluids. c. Ensures uninterrupted fluid flow during cleaning.3. Installation Requirements for Insertion-Type Electromagnetic Flowmeters3.1. Requirements for Straight Pipe Sections Inlet/Outlet Straight Pipe Sections: To ensure accurate measurement, the inlet section should be ≥ 10×DN, while the outlet section should be ≥ 5×DN.3.2. Requirements for Grounding Points Ensuring the reliable operation of the instrument and enhancing measurement accuracy requires good grounding. The sensor's grounding resistance should be less than 10 ohms to prevent interference from external parasitic potentials. (If the metal pipeline is already well grounded, a dedicated grounding device is unnecessary.)3.3.
